    The worst hob I've ever used. Not fit for purpose!

    1/5
    Firstly, this is a review on the product, not on AO. AO have been faultless on their service, from delivery to after sales, brilliant! Sadly, this hob (and as I'm led to believe from the very unhelpful people at AEG - all AEG induction hobs are he same), is absolutely not fit for purpose. I don't understand how this has so many brilliant reviews, as AEG refuse to accept the product is faulty, all the problems are a 'feature' of design! The 'Power Management' feature basically means only one burner can be used at a time, and is apparently the same on all Induction hobs. You will not be able to have all hobs anywhere near full power, even using just two hobs reduces the power to each significantly. The heat settings go from 1-14, but anything below 10 is almost useless and anything above 10 will only work if you have one hob active. The noise is terrible and the whistling noise (and yes, we have the correct pans), would send dogs mad even at half a mile away (It was audible over the noise of an extractor and a washing machine). Residual heat below the hob is a serious problem if you intend to use it above a cupboard or drawers, it would not be suitable. The heat setting regularly appears to change and have a mind of its own. I wanted two pans on 10, but the Hob seems to think it'll have one on 10 and flick the other one to 8. Thankfully AO have been brilliant with helping rid my home of this hateful bit of kit. Avoid, and as AEG confirms, all their induction hobs use the same power management feature, I'd give all AEG hobs a wide birth as well.

    Good but not great

    3/5
    I have moved over to this hob from a ceramic cooker and have already used a small single ring induction cooker which I was impressed with so in writing this review I keep comparing this hob with my previous ones. I'll start with the positives: it looks great, it's quiet even when the internal fan is on, it has separate heat controls for each ring, it has adjustable heat surface which was the main selling point for me and it boils water very fast on boost setting. The negatives: there is a massive power drop from boost to the next setting (14) and then the other smaller heat settings become completely useless. I don't understand why they put 14 different levels when there's only a tiny difference between them. My small induction cooker decreases the heat in 10% increments so I feel fully in control of the heat setting, with the AEG they might as well just had 4 settings 25, 50, 75 and 100%. Also the glass surface is very slippery so the pots keep moving and as there are no rings to mark the edge of the hearing area you have no idea where to place the pot and have to keep lifting off to see where to put it back. Does it work? Yes Am I impressed? No Would I recommend this specific model to my friends? No Would I recommend induction? Yes -it is the future but AEG need to improve on this model.
